Larry Elder’s real name is Laurence Allen “Larry” Elder, and he was born on April 27, 1952, in Los Angeles, California, USA. He went to Washington Preparatory High School for his education. Larry later attended Brown University, where he earned a B.A. in political science in 1974. In 1977, he earned a J.D. from the University of Michigan Law School.

He began his media career as a host on PBS affiliate WVIZ in the 1980s. On June 1, 2015, he joined CRN Digital Talk Radio Networks. With libertarian political views, he supports same-sex marriage, free trade, and school choice. Michael and Me’s director has also appeared on the TV show Moral Court. On April 27, 2015, he was honored on the Hollywood Walk of Fame for his accomplishments and awards. For hosting the PBS program National Desk, he received an AEGIS Award of Excellence, an Emerald City Gold Award of Excellence, and a Telly Award.
